What Aviator is and why it stands out

Aviator is a live multiplier game where a rising plane graphic represents your potential winnings. The multiplier climbs from 1.00x upward each round; you decide when to cash out. If you exit before the plane crashes, your bet multiplies by that number and lands in your account instantly. The game cycles continuously, so the next round starts immediately. No reels, no card

dealer, just pure timing and decision-making.

Pick your bet, watch the multiplier climb, then cash out before the plane crashes. If you exit at 3.50x with a Rp50,000 bet, you win Rp175,000. Timing is everything—hold too long and the round crashes, you lose your bet.

No. Each Aviator round is independent. The multiplier for round 47 is random and isn't revealed until the round starts. Previous crashes don't hint at future outcomes.

Your bet is lost. The plane graphic shows a crash icon and the round ends. You can't recover that stake, but you can place a new bet in the next round immediately.
